What is a Mini PC?
A Mini PC is a compact, space-saving desktop computer that offers the core functionality of a traditional tower PC in a significantly smaller form factor. These devices are designed for efficiency, low power consumption, and quiet, fanless operation, making them ideal for environments where space, noise, and reliability are critical. They typically feature modern processors, sufficient RAM and storage, and a full suite of connectivity options, all housed in a chassis that can be mounted behind a monitor or in confined spaces.
Key Specifications and Technical Details
Modern industrial-grade Mini PCs are built around efficient, low-TDP processors from Intel's N-series (like the N100) or higher-performance Core i-series. Key specifications to consider include:
-
Processor: Intel processors (e.g., Celeron, N-series, Core i3/i5) with 4 to 12 cores, balancing performance and power efficiency.
-
Memory (RAM): Configurations typically range from 8GB to 32GB of DDR4 or DDR5 RAM to handle multitasking and business applications.
-
Storage: Solid-state drives (SSD) from 128GB to 1TB provide fast boot times and responsive application loading.
-
Connectivity: Standard features include Gigabit Ethernet, multiple USB ports (including USB 3.2 and Type-C), HDMI/DisplayPort for dual displays, and optional Wi-Fi.
-
Design: A hallmark of quality Mini PCs is fanless, ventless cooling, which ensures silent operation, prevents dust ingress, and enhances long-term reliability in harsh conditions.
Use Cases and Applications
The compact and robust nature of Mini PCs makes them suitable for a wide array of professional and industrial applications:
-
Digital Signage & Kiosks: Powering content on displays in retail, hospitality, and public spaces.
-
Office Productivity: As space-efficient desktops for general office work, web browsing, and communication software.
-
Industrial Automation: Serving as a controller or HMI (Human-Machine Interface) in manufacturing and logistics.
-
Thin Client & VDI: Acting as endpoints for virtual desktop infrastructure, centralizing management and security.
-
Edge Computing: Processing data locally in IoT deployments, retail POS systems, or surveillance setups.
Comparison: Entry-Level vs. Performance Mini PCs
| Feature | Entry-Level (e.g., Intel N-Series) | Performance (e.g., Intel Core i-Series) |
|---|---|---|
| Best For | Basic computing, digital signage, thin clients, light office tasks. | Demanding business applications, multitasking, light CAD, edge analytics. |
| Processor Cores | Typically 4 cores | 6 to 12+ cores |
| Power Consumption | Very low (6W-15W TDP) | Low to moderate (15W-45W TDP) |
| Typical Use Case | 24/7 operation in embedded roles, silent environments. | Power users needing more CPU performance in a small footprint. |
